python - How to count consecutive repetitions of a substring in a string?

I need to find consecutive (non-overlapping) repetitions of a substring in a string. I can count them but not consecutive. For instance:

string = "AASDASDDAAAAAAAAERQREQREQRAAAAREWQRWERAAA"
substring = "AA"

here, "AA" is repeated one time at the beginning of the string, then 4 times, then 2 times, etc. I should select the biggest one, in this example - 4 times.

How can I do that?

Regular expressions shine when searching through strings. Here you can find all groups of one or more AA with (?:AA)+ the (?: simply tells the engine to interpret the parentheses for grouping only.

Once you have the groups you can use max() to find the longest based on length (len()).

import re

s = "AASDASDDAAAAAAAAERQREQREQRAAAAREWQRWERAAA"

groups = re.findall(r'(?:AA)+', s)
print(groups)
# ['AA', 'AAAAAAAA', 'AAAA', 'AA']

largest = max(groups, key=len)
print(len(largest) // 2)
# 4
